**Q: We moved our nightly cron jobs to the Loomwork workflow engine — why do some customers report duplicate runs?**

A: During the migration window, legacy cron entries remain active until the cutover flag is set per tenant. If a customer sees duplicate executions, verify the tenant's cutover status in the Loomwork admin panel before escalating; most cases resolve by disabling the residual cron entry. If the flag is set and duplicates persist, collect the run identifiers and contact the orchestration team.

alerts address for kafof-bagag: kasael@olvarqdyn.corp

# Schedly Environments — Cron Drift Notes

Quick context for your review: we noticed Schedly's nightly jobs drifting up to 40 minutes on the Bramblewood cluster. Root cause was the scheduler node syncing time from a flaky internal source, so jobs fired off the wall clock rather than the coordinated one. Prod is fixed; staging still drifts a bit, which is tolerable. The time source, retry policy, and drift alarm thresholds per environment are configured as follows.

service settings:
druwyn:
  log_level: debug
  metrics_host: metrics.druwyn.tolvaqlabs.internal
  pool_size: 32

// Welcome, plugin folks! This shim exists because we're carving the
// user module out of the old Brindlewood monolith. For now, calls go
// through a proxy that routes to either the legacy tables or the new
// Userforge service, depending on rollout percentage. Don't hit the
// legacy paths directly — they disappear next quarter. Timeouts and
// rollout knobs you might care about are defined below.

tuning constants:
RATE_LIMITS = {
    "zorael": 10,
    "oliix": 1,
    "holix": 2,
    "quenix": 10,
}